Watering Croton and Moneyplant

Water is the most essential need of any plant. Watering requirements differ for every plant. Knowing the amount of water required is the most important part of Croton and Moneyplant Facts. One needs to adequately water the plants keeping in mind that plants need season wise variations in water levels. While taking Croton and Moneyplant care, it is important to know that too much water is more dangerous than not enough watering. Here we provide you with the exact watering required for your garden plant. Watering Croton and Moneyplant is as follows:

  • Watering Croton in Summer: Lots of watering

  • Watering Croton in Winter: Less Watering

  • Watering Moneyplant in Summer: Lots of watering

  • Watering Moneyplant in Winter: Less Watering

Croton and Moneyplant Pruning

Pruning is an important part of Croton and Moneyplant care. Pruning helps to grow the plant with a faster rate. Croton and Moneyplant pruning is done as follows:

  • Croton pruning: Prune in spring and Remove branches that rub together

  • Moneyplant pruning: Remove damaged leaves, Remove dead branches and Remove dead leaves

Plants need fertilizers for its growth and increasing the life. Croton and Moneyplant fertilizers are as follows:

  • Croton fertilizers: Less fertilizing
  • Moneyplant fertilizers: All-Purpose Liquid Fertilizer
